Features
- Factory Fit Dash Harnesses Manufactured According To Original General Motors Specifications
- Each Part Number Fully Assembled, Taped And Ready To Install Upon Arrival
- Includes A New Fuse Box For Vehicles 1957 And Newer Accepting Original Style Glass Fuses
- Dash Harness Is Almost Always The Largest Harness In A Vehicle
- Available In Gauge Or Warning Light Configuration
- Factory Gauge Cars Include Temperature Gauge, Oil Pressure Gauge, And Ammeter
- Warning Light Dash Cars Have Bulbs That Illuminate For Overheat Or Low Oil Pressure
- Early Camaro And Nova Models Have Console Gauges With Standalone Console Harnesses
- Non-Interchangeable Harnesses Require Verification Before Ordering
- For 1972 Camaro With Automatic Transmission And Console Shift
- Must Connect To A Dash Instrument Cluster Harness
- Early Production With Console Shift Auto Transmission And Neutral Safety Switch In Console
